CHIEF EXECUTIVE, MINISTRY OF SOCIAL DEVELOPMENT v S [2017] NZHC 414
- Citation
- [2017] NZHC 414
- Court
- High Court
The High Court held that the Appeal Authority did not exceed its jurisdiction by considering and making a direction under s86(3) as part of the 'same matter' under s12I(2); s86(1) and s86(3) are aspects of the same statutory recovery regime and operationally are dealt with in the same inquiry, prior case law supports a broad rehearing power, and absence of procedural safeguards was a legislative oversight remediable elsewhere rather than a basis to narrow 'the same matter'. The formal question in the case stated is answered 'no'.
